§438.332. State review of the accreditation status of MCOs, PIHPs, and PAHPs.
42 C.F.R. § 438.332
The State must require, through its contracts, that each MCO, PIHP, and PAHP inform the State whether it has been accredited by a private independent accrediting entity.
The State must require, through its contracts, that each MCO, PIHP, and PAHP that has received accreditation by a private independent accrediting entity must authorize the private independent accrediting entity to provide the State a copy of its most recent accreditation review, including:
Accreditation status, survey type, and level (as applicable);
Accreditation results, including recommended actions or improvements, corrective action plans, and summaries of findings; and
Expiration date of the accreditation.
The State must—
Make the accreditation status for each contracted MCO, PIHP, and PAHP available on the Web site required under § 438.10(c)(3), including whether each MCO, PIHP, and PAHP has been accredited and, if applicable, the name of the accrediting entity, accreditation program, and accreditation level; and
Update this information at least annually.
